How do you navigate conversations about personal life and your crime
Post Body

For context, at 14 I was sentenced to juvenile life for killing my mom’s abusive boyfriend after he hurt my sister (I got sentenced because I waited at his house for a long time and when he arrived I killed him, thus making it pre-meditated since I had ample time to take other actions) and spent 2 years in a juvenile detention center and the rest in a high-security placement facility.

Now when I have conversations with new people, they’ll go into their life story including adolescence and I just tell them “my teens were rough. I don’t want to talk about it” which works, but some people are becoming close friends and I feel like after sometime if I don’t say anything, they’ll find out and cut me off.

Should I just be straight up and just have the conversation? I did with my current gf, so I guess I could just do that.
